DB2 jdbc.rar
DB2 JDBC驱动包是IBM公司提供的用于连接Java应用程序与DB2数据库的关键组件。JDBC(Java Database Connectivity)是Java编程语言中的一个标准API,它允许Java开发者通过编写Java代码来访问和处理各种类型的数据库,包括IBM的DB2。在本压缩包中,包含了两个主要文件:`db2jcc.jar`和`说明.txt`。 `db2jcc.jar`是DB2 JDBC驱动程序的主要部分,它包含了所有必要的类和方法,使得Java应用能够与DB2数据库进行通信。这个JAR文件内含有DB2的Type 4 JDBC驱动,这是一种纯Java实现,无需本地库或特定于平台的驱动,因此可以在任何支持Java的环境中运行。使用这个驱动,开发者可以创建数据库连接,执行SQL查询,处理结果集,以及进行事务管理等一系列数据库操作。 在使用`db2jcc.jar`之前,需要将其添加到Java项目的类路径中。这可以通过多种方式完成,例如在IDE如Eclipse或IntelliJ IDEA中配置构建路径,或者在命令行执行Java时使用`-cp`或`-classpath`选项。在Java代码中,可以通过以下方式获取数据库连接: ```java import java.sql.DriverManager; import java.sql.Connection; public class Main { public static void main(String[] args) { String url = "jdbc:db2://hostname:port/dbname"; String username = "your_username"; String password = "your_password"; try { Class.forName("com.ibm.db2.jcc.DB2Driver"); Connection conn = DriverManager.getConnection(url, username, password); System.out.println("Connected to the database!"); // ... 执行你的SQL操作 } catch (Exception e) { e.printStackTrace(); } } } ``` `说明.txt`文件通常会包含有关如何配置和使用驱动程序的详细信息,包括但不限于: 1. **驱动注册**:如何通过`Class.forName()`方法加载驱动。 2. **URL格式**:连接数据库所需的正确URL结构,包括主机名、端口号和数据库名称。 3. **认证信息**:如何传递用户名和密码以建立连接。 4. **兼容性信息**:驱动程序支持的DB2版本和其他Java环境的兼容性。 5. **示例代码**:展示如何初始化和使用连接的代码片段。 6. **错误处理**:遇到问题时的常见解决方案和故障排除步骤。 7. **性能优化**:可能提供关于如何最大化驱动性能的提示。 了解这些基本信息后,开发者可以利用DB2 JDBC驱动在Java应用程序中实现与DB2数据库的无缝交互,进行数据查询、更新、插入和删除等操作。同时,驱动还支持高级特性,如存储过程调用、批处理操作、游标和连接池管理,这些对于开发高效、可靠的数据库应用至关重要。
- 1
- 粉丝: 0
- 资源: 9
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
最新资源
- 基于 Ant 的 Java 项目示例.zip
- 各种字符串相似度和距离算法的实现Levenshtein、Jaro-winkler、n-Gram、Q-Gram、Jaccard index、最长公共子序列编辑距离、余弦相似度…….zip
- 运用python生成的跳跃的爱心
- 包括用 Java 编写的程序 欢迎您在此做出贡献!.zip
- (源码)基于QT框架的学生管理系统.zip
- 功能齐全的 Java Socket.IO 客户端库,兼容 Socket.IO v1.0 及更高版本 .zip
- 功能性 javascript 研讨会 无需任何库(即无需下划线),只需 ES5 .zip
- 分享Java相关的东西 - Java安全漫谈笔记相关内容.zip
- 具有适合 Java 应用程序的顺序定义的 Cloud Native Buildpack.zip
- 网络建设运维资料库职业